The texts in this publication were written by the graduating students of the Master’s Programme in Fine Art, developed during a writing workshop led by Natasha Marie Llorens, Professor of Art Theory, in collaboration with Orit Gat, external editor. 

Although the programme is conducted in both Swedish and English, the workshop took place in English. As such, all texts are presented in their original English versions. In light of the number of contributors and the scope of the publication, Swedish translations were not produced.

This publication accompanies the Graduation Show of the Royal Institute of Art, held at the Royal Swedish Academy of Fine Arts from 23 May to 15 June 2025.
